1 Drew Brees Drew Christopher Brees is an American football quarterback for the New Orleans Saints of the National Football League. He is the only player to have back to back to back 5,000 yards in three seasons straight. Brees also has the all time best completion percentage with 66.95%.

Sure Matt Ryan had a great game, but he was not the one who came out on top instead his performance was overshadowed by an outstanding overtime drive that was deiced from a coin toss Brees lead the Saints to a big W on the road in a dog fight.

Yeah he had quite a performance in an absolute battle with Matty Ice. He set the record for most completions. Ironically his biggest impact in this game was that running touchdown in OT
